  1. "…#Democrats’ unrequited pursuit of #bipartisanship can lead them to undermine their legislative initiatives. But the [#broadbandpolicy] story #EzraKlein shared absolutely doesn’t support the thrust of #Abundance or the themes of the wider #Abundancemovement.

    In fact, the takeaway from the broadband tale is that the biggest obstacles to efficiency and abundance are often #corporatepower and its #corruptinginfluence on our politics — factors typically downplayed or unmentioned in the Abundance Discourse."
